There are three main types of maintenance: preventive, predictive, and corrective.
Preventive maintenance involves regularly scheduled inspections and maintenance to prevent breakdowns.
Predictive maintenance uses data and analytics to predict when equipment will fail and perform maintenance before it happens.
Corrective maintenance is done after a breakdown occurs to restore equipment to working condition.

A compressor works by increasing the pressure of a gas to compress it into a smaller volume.
Compressors use a motor to drive a piston or rotor that compresses the gas.
The compressed gas is then stored in a tank or released for use in various applications.
Common types of compressors include reciprocating, rotary screw, and centrifugal compressors.

Calibration of I/P converter involves adjusting the output pressure to match the input signal.
Connect the I/P converter to a pressure source and a signal generator
Adjust the input signal to the desired value
Measure the output pressure and adjust it to match the input signal
Repeat the process at different input signal levels to ensure accuracy
Document the calibration results for future reference
